What is the Compound Words Worksheet?
The Compound Words Worksheet is designed specifically for K-3 students to promote the understanding and use of compound words. This educational tool features a curated list of words that students can combine, alongside engaging drawing activities to illustrate their favorite compound words. Aligned with language arts curricula, this worksheet serves as a practical resource for enhancing literacy skills among young learners.
Purpose and Benefits of the Compound Words Worksheet
The compound words worksheet is a valuable resource for both students and educators, as it helps to reinforce critical skills in decoding and word recognition. By engaging with this worksheet, students practice combining words, which fosters vocabulary development and comprehension. Furthermore, this activity enhances the learning environment in classrooms and provides beneficial resources for home education.

Common Challenges and How to Overcome Them
While completing the worksheet, students might face a few common challenges. Frequent errors include spelling mistakes and incorrectly combined words. To avoid these pitfalls:
-
Encourage students to double-check their spellings.
-
Remind them to think critically about which words can be combined.
-
Teachers can offer guidance and support during the activity to enhance the learning experience.

Tips for Engaging with the Compound Words Worksheet
To maximize the educational impact of the compound words worksheet, consider incorporating the following techniques:
-
Pair the worksheet with interactive classroom activities for increased engagement.
-
Encourage students to share their completed worksheets with peers to foster collaboration.
-
Incorporate storytelling or games related to compound words to enhance learning.
